Step 3: Downgrading Your TurboTax Online Product (If You Haven't Paid or Filed)

This is the most common scenario for users who realize they don't need the Deluxe features after starting their return.

Sub-heading 3.1: The "Switch Products" Option

  • Open your tax return: Once logged in, open the tax return you're currently working on.

  • Look for "Tax Tools" or a similar menu: On the left-hand menu (or sometimes a "hamburger" menu icon on mobile), locate "Tax Tools," "Tools," or "Switch Products."

  • Select "Switch Products" or "Downgrade": If you see "Switch Products," click on it. You might then see an option to "Downgrade."

  • Choose a lower-tier product: You'll be presented with options for different TurboTax products, including the Free Edition. Select the one that best fits your current tax situation.

  • Confirm your downgrade: Follow the on-screen prompts to confirm the change. Be aware: If you've already entered information that requires Deluxe (or a higher version), downgrading might clear some of that data, or you may be prompted to upgrade again if you re-enter such information.

Sub-heading 3.2: The "Clear & Start Over" Method

If the "Switch Products" option isn't available, or you simply want a clean slate, "Clear & Start Over" is your alternative.

  • Navigate to "Tax Tools": While in your return, find "Tax Tools" on the left menu.

  • Select "Clear & Start Over": Click on this option.

  • Confirm the action: You will receive a warning that this will erase all the information you've entered for the current year's return. Confirm that you wish to proceed.

  • Choose your desired product: After clearing, you'll effectively be starting anew and can select the TurboTax product you prefer, including the Free Edition. This is a good option if you’ve barely started or made a mistake in choosing Deluxe.

Important Note: These downgrade options are generally available only if you have not yet paid for your TurboTax Online product or filed your tax return. Once paid or filed, the process becomes different (as detailed in later steps).

Step 4: Cancelling a TurboTax Advantage Subscription (Auto-Renewal)

If you're part of the TurboTax Advantage program, which automatically sends you the latest version of TurboTax each year, you'll need to specifically cancel this subscription.

Sub-heading 4.1: Accessing Your TurboTax Advantage Account

  • Go to the TurboTax Advantage login page: This is often separate from your regular TurboTax filing login. You can usually find it by searching "TurboTax Advantage login" or looking for a direct link on the TurboTax support site.

  • Sign in: Use your Intuit ID and password associated with your Advantage account.

Sub-heading 4.2: Managing Your Product and Cancelling Renewal

  • Locate "Your Products" or "Manage My Account": Once logged in, look for a section related to "Your Products," "Manage My Account," or "Subscription Details."

  • Select "Remove Product" or "Cancel Membership": You should see an option to "Remove Product" or "Cancel Membership" for the TurboTax product listed (e.g., TurboTax Deluxe).

  • Confirm cancellation: Follow any on-screen prompts to confirm that you want to cancel the recurring order or subscription. You may receive an email confirmation.

Crucial Deadline: Be aware that TurboTax Advantage subscriptions often have a cancellation deadline (usually in the fall or early winter before the new tax season officially begins). If you miss this deadline, you may still receive the current year's product. In such cases, you might need to pursue a refund (see Step 5).

Step 5: Requesting a Refund for TurboTax Deluxe

If you've already paid for TurboTax Deluxe (either the online version or a desktop CD/Download) and now wish to stop using it, a refund might be an option, but conditions apply.

Sub-heading 5.1: TurboTax Online Refunds

  • Check eligibility: TurboTax generally offers a refund if you haven't filed your return using the paid product and are within a certain timeframe (often 60 days from purchase).

  • Contact TurboTax Support: For TurboTax Online refunds, you typically need to contact TurboTax Customer Service directly. There isn't usually an automated online refund process for online versions once paid.

  • Be prepared with your account details: Have your Intuit ID, the purchase date, and the reason for your refund request ready. You may need to explain that you wish to downgrade or no longer need the Deluxe features.

  • Keywords for support: When contacting support, using keywords like "billing issue" or "refund request" might help direct you to the appropriate department faster.

Sub-heading 5.2: TurboTax Desktop (CD/Download) Refunds

  • Review the refund policy: TurboTax desktop software typically has a specific refund policy. This often involves a timeframe (e.g., 60 days from purchase) and conditions (e.g., product must be unused or uninstalled).

  • Fill out the TurboTax Refund Request Form: For desktop products, there is usually an online refund request form available on the TurboTax support website.

  • Provide necessary information: You'll need to provide details about your purchase, including the product key, purchase date, and reason for the refund. You might also be required to provide proof of purchase.

  • Mail in documentation (if required): In some cases, you might need to mail back the physical product or provide additional documentation. Follow the instructions on the refund form carefully.

Remember: Refund policies can vary, so always refer to the official TurboTax website or contact their support for the most up-to-date and accurate information regarding refunds.

Step 6: When to Simply "Abandon" Your Return

If you've started a TurboTax Deluxe Online return, haven't paid for it, and haven't filed it, you actually don't need to formally "cancel" anything.

Sub-heading 6.1: No Action Required (Essentially)

  • Just stop using it: If you've merely entered some data and closed the browser, and you haven't paid or filed, your return will remain in your account, but no charges will be incurred.

  • Clear and start over (optional): If you want to use the same account for a different TurboTax product (e.g., the Free Edition) for the same tax year, then you would use the "Clear & Start Over" option as described in Step 3.2. Otherwise, you can simply leave it.

  • Data security: Your information will remain secure within your Intuit account, even if you abandon the return.

How to check if I have a TurboTax Advantage subscription?

You can check by logging into your Intuit Account and looking for a section like "TurboTax Advantage" or "Manage My Subscriptions."

How to downgrade TurboTax Deluxe to the Free Edition?

If you haven't paid or filed, log in, go to "Tax Tools" or "Switch Products," and select "Downgrade" to the Free Edition. If that's not available, use "Clear & Start Over."

How to get a refund for TurboTax Deluxe after filing?

Generally, refunds are not issued after filing. However, if you believe there was an error or you qualify under a specific guarantee, you'll need to contact TurboTax Customer Service directly to discuss your situation.

How to stop TurboTax from auto-renewing next year?

If you have a TurboTax Advantage subscription, log into your TurboTax Advantage account and select "Remove Product" or "Cancel Membership" under your product details.

How to tell if I've already paid for TurboTax Deluxe online?

When working on your return, proceed to the "Review Your Order" or "File" section. If you see a prompt for payment, you haven't paid yet. If it allows you to proceed to e-file or indicates payment has been processed, then you have paid.

How to clear my TurboTax Deluxe return and start over?

While in your return, go to "Tax Tools" on the left-hand menu and select "Clear & Start Over." Confirm this action, as it will delete all entered data.

How to contact TurboTax customer service for cancellation?

You can contact them via phone (check the TurboTax website for the current number, often 1-800-4-INTUIT) or through their online live chat, both usually found on their support pages.

How to switch from TurboTax Deluxe to a desktop version?

If you've started an online Deluxe return, you can't directly "switch" to a desktop version while retaining your data. You would need to start a new return in the desktop software after purchasing and installing it.

How to remove TurboTax Deluxe features if I added them by mistake?

If you haven't paid or filed, you might be able to use the "Switch Products" or "Downgrade" option. If not, "Clear & Start Over" will allow you to restart without those features.

How to confirm my TurboTax Deluxe cancellation was successful?

For TurboTax Advantage, you should receive an email confirmation after canceling the recurring order. For online downgrades, the product displayed should change. If unsure, check your account status or contact support.
